Waterloo S, Ontario (1901 census)

Waterloo S was a census subdivision in Ontario, recorded in the 1901 Census of Canada with a population of 3,696. The administrative centroid was at approximately 43.453°N, 80.437°W.

Population

In 1901, Waterloo S had a population of 3,696: 1,881 male and 1,815 female residents. Population density was 25.4 people per square mile.
